Stages of a drum type barbecue
Size: 4750px × 3167px
Location: Cheddar, Somerset, England, UK GB
Photo credit: © TimLarge / Alamy / Afripics
License: Royalty Free
Model Released: No
Keywords: barbecue, bbq, cook, cooking, garden, party, summer, yard